Pride and Prejudice Poster

The Crescent Theatre Touring Company presents

Pride and Prejudice

by Jane Austen

30th June - 7th July 2012 at 7.45 pm in The Ron Barber Studio
Matinees: 1st & 7th at 2.45pm

Then touring the West Midlands in July at various venues - see below for dates

A brand new adaptation of a much loved and much presented classic, this production will remain true to the language, period and spirit of Jane Austen's novel.

Working from a new piece of writing, the adaptation process will involve lots of creative input from the company, to present the story with energy, physicality and emotion – and really get to the heart of Austen's characters.

The touring performances are outdoors and subject to the vagaries of summer weather - be prepared.

Please bring your own seating and a picnic for the outdoor performances! Some venues can provide refreshments.
